Subject: Flagwick cut-over — done!

Hi all — quick recap for those who just joined. We finished moving every service onto Flagwick, our new feature-flag rollout framework, over the weekend. The legacy toggle files are gone; everything now evaluates through the Flagwick sidecar. If you're wiring up a new service, start it with the standard configuration below.

deployment values, hahig-bahaf:
[silys]
team = noveth
access_code = ac_f34f45
owner = novwyn.gormir
host = silys.qorvelstack.example
port = 8080
peer = wenys.torvaworks.test
salt = ebb2fb97
pin = 6233

# Env Vars — Nestline GraphQL Batch Loader

The N+1 fix introduced a DataLoader layer. `BATCH_WINDOW_MS` (default 4) controls coalescing; `LOADER_CACHE` toggles per-request caching. Both are safe to tune in staging. The loader's metrics exporter pushes to our internal collector and requires its auth secret in the env file, set on the following line.

secret setting of fawig-tawip: RELAY_SECRET3=e04

Internal Memo — Marketing Budget Reduction

To the incoming director: marketing spend is cut 18% effective next quarter. Rationale: softer pipeline at Brindlecote Media and the delayed Farrow campaign. Sponsorships end first; retained agencies renegotiate by month-end. Digital spend holds flat. Headcount unaffected for now. Regional events consolidate into two flagship dates, both in Kellsmere. Expect pushback from the field teams; hold the line until the Q2 review. Context for these decisions appears in the confidential note directly below.

confidential, hawif-faweg: Headcount on the Ulaix team goes from 3 to 120 by the end of April. Gross margin on Ulaix came in at 10 percent against a plan of 10 percent.